<p>The 2026 UNF Team Camp featured a wealth of talent, and with multiple games taking place simultaneously, it was impossible to catch every standout performance. Still, we were able to get a glimpse of many talented players throughout the event. In this article, we highlight a few athletes who flashed a skill, made a big play, or simply did something that caught our attention during camp action.</p>

<p>Before Tocoi Creek even stepped on the floor, [player_tooltip player_id='912252' first='Naomi' last='Gill'] had already enjoyed a winning moment—earning an offer from UNF. Once the action started, Gill showed why. As the Sharks prepare for the post-Audrey Beyer era, Gill and company once again looked like a team that could be a force by the end of next season. Gill has the athleticism and versatility to impact the game in a variety of ways. She can get to the rim, score from the perimeter, and create for teammates when needed. Her skill set allows her to play the point, shooting guard, and even spend time on the wing. Defensively, Gill is equally impressive, creating havoc on the ball while using her speed, anticipation, and length to disrupt passing lanes, generate deflections, and turn defense into offense. Gill is one of the hottest young recruits in the state, and the UNF offer was the third one in the last few weeks. </p>

<p>It was a very good weekend for Makayla DesJarlais, both on and off the court. The 2027 forward committed to the University of Tampa, and on Day one of the UNF camp, she showed many of the qualities that make her such an intriguing prospect. DesJarlais brings intensity, toughness, and a strong competitive edge every time she steps on the floor. At the UNF camp, she flashed her versatility and tenacity, diving on the floor for loose balls, making hustle plays, and hitting the glass on both ends of the court. With her college decision behind her, DesJarlais can now focus on helping Bishop Kenny chase another championship. </p>

<p class="text-gray-700">[player_tooltip player_id='1044102' first='Rilee' last='Kargbo'] made some nice plays at the four position and continues to show why she can be an important piece for her team next season. She does a good job around the basket, scoring efficiently and finishing in the paint. Kargbo rebounds well, has good size, and plays with a strong motor on both ends of the floor. Her versatility allows her to play both the four and five positions, giving her team flexibility in the frontcourt. She also made several nice plays during the state championship run, showing she can contribute in big moments. One of Kargbo's strengths is that she stays within her game and is a reliable presence on the floor.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700">[player_tooltip player_id='1232625' first='Kaitlyn' last='McBride'] had a nice outing at UNF's team camp. The shooting guard played well in sync with her teammates, ran the floor well, and was a playmaker throughout the day. She was effective in transition, showed the ability to pass the ball, score in the midrange, and knock down shots from behind the perimeter. McBride came in as an under-the-radar player, but she did a good job of introducing herself to everyone at the camp with her steady play and versatility on the offensive end.</p>

<p class="text-gray-700"> [player_tooltip player_id='1090912' first='Mamie' last='Burkett'] brought intensity and toughness to her team, and that carried over until the last buzzer. While her teammates were shooting the lights out from the perimeter, Burkett was holding things down in the middle. She made plays as a passer, scored efficiently on the inside, and rebounded well on both ends of the floor. Burkett's presence was felt in multiple areas of the game, and she made it clear that she will be a contributor who leads with both her play and her voice. Her energy, physicality, and willingness to do the little things set the tone for her team throughout the day.</p>
